Salvia Coral Nymph is a visually striking addition to any garden, known for its vibrant coral-colored flowers that bloom from late spring to early fall. This perennial plant is not only admired for its beauty but also for its ability to attract pollinators, including bees and butterflies, making it an excellent choice for those looking to enhance biodiversity in their outdoor spaces.
Flower Characteristics: The delicate, tubular flowers are arranged in whorls along the stems, creating a stunning visual display. The foliage is aromatic and provides a lush green backdrop that complements the bright blossoms beautifully.
Growth Habit: Salvia Coral Nymph typically reaches a height of 18 to 24 inches, with a similar spread. Its upright growth habit makes it suitable for borders, containers, or as a focal point in mixed plantings.
Growing Conditions: This salvia thrives in well-drained soil and prefers full sun to partial shade. It is drought-tolerant once established, making it a low-maintenance option for gardeners.
Uses: Ideal for pollinator gardens, cottage gardens, or as part of a colorful perennial border, Salvia Coral Nymph adds both visual interest and ecological value to your landscape.
